Carrier Ethernet World Congress Interoperability Event 2008
Berlin, September 2008: "Carrier Ethernet Services - The Future"
EANTC and 28 leading international vendors are staging the largest and most advanced public Carrier Ethernet multi-vendor interoperability showcase ever with over one hundred devices at Carrier Ethernet World Congress September 22-26, 2008 in Berlin, Germany.
This year’s interoperability event focused on the Future of Carrier Ethernet Services. While each previous event concentrated on specific topics such as mobile backhaul or service creation, this event aimed to congregate the knowledge and experience the industry gained in the last four years into a single modern, converged network showing all that a tier-one service provider is likely to encounter.
The participating vendors have verified that their Carrier Ethernet solutions are feature-rich, resilient and widely interoperable. Carrier Ethernet is ready to be "the" future network service of choice for all areas such as access, aggregation, and backbone transport for operators around the world.
The vendors participating in this interoperability test event represent more than 90% of the Carrier Ethernet switch and router market share worldwide (according to data from Heavy Reading: 1Q2008 Carrier Ethernet report): Actelis Networks, ADVA Optical Networking, Alcatel-Lucent, Calnex Solutions, Cambridge Broadband Networks, Ceragon Networks, Ciena, Cisco Systems, ECI Telecom, Ericsson, Foundry Networks, Harris Stratex Networks, Huawei Technologies, InfoVista, Ixia, Juniper Networks, NEC Corporation, Nokia Siemens Networks, Nortel, RAD Data Communications, Redback Networks - an Ericsson Company, ROHDE & SCHWARZ SIT, SIAE MICROELETTRONICA, Spirent Communications, Symmetricom, Tejas Networks, Telco Systems - a BATM Company, and Tellabs.
